Qué es LESS
LESS (Leaner Style Sheets) es un preprocesador de CSS que extiende las funcionalidades del lenguaje, permitiendo el uso de variables, funciones, mixins y operaciones matemáticas para crear hojas de estilo más dinámicas y fáciles de mantener.
Cómo funciona
- Escritura en LESS: Se crea un archivo con extensión
.lessque contiene código similar a CSS pero con características adicionales. - Compilación: El código LESS se convierte en CSS estándar mediante un compilador, ya sea en el servidor, en el navegador o con herramientas de desarrollo.
- Aplicación en la web: El CSS resultante se enlaza a las páginas HTML como cualquier hoja de estilo.
Usos principales
- Definir variables para colores, fuentes o medidas que se reutilizan en todo el proyecto.
- Crear mixins (bloques de código reutilizables) para aplicar estilos complejos rápidamente.
- Anidar selectores para organizar mejor la estructura de los estilos.
- Realizar cálculos y operaciones para generar valores de forma dinámica.
Ventajas
- Mejora la organización y el mantenimiento del código CSS.
- Permite realizar cambios globales de manera rápida modificando solo una variable.
- Reduce la repetición de código.
Consideraciones
- Requiere un paso de compilación antes de usarlo en producción.
- Aunque LESS sigue siendo popular, otros preprocesadores como Sass también son ampliamente utilizados.
LESS es una herramienta valiosa para desarrolladores que buscan optimizar y escalar el diseño de proyectos web, aportando flexibilidad y eficiencia en la gestión de estilos.